大埃塞俄比亚复兴大坝于2025年9月正式启用,标志着埃塞俄比亚成为尼罗河流域政治中的一个区域强国,使5 100兆瓦的发电和洪水控制成为可能,同时加剧了与埃及在水安全问题上的紧张关系。
The Grand Ethiopian Renaissance Dam, officially inaugurated in September 2025, marks Ethiopia’s emergence as a regional power in Nile Basin politics, enabling 5,100 MW of electricity generation and flood control while heightening tensions with Egypt over water security.
该项目部分由公众捐款资助,在埃及政局不稳期间推进,引发了外交争端,但也促进了区域合作,包括肯尼亚购买埃塞俄比亚权力的计划。
The project, funded partly by public contributions and advanced during Egypt’s political instability, has sparked diplomatic disputes but also spurred regional cooperation, including Kenya’s plan to buy Ethiopian power.
